Blaine County, ID Distress Report: Foreclosure, Tax Liens & ZIPs (2026)

Where is distress concentrating in Blaine County, Idaho? DLRadar grades every Blaine County ZIP 0-100 from foreclosure, tax-lien, mortgage and insurance records, peaking at 19/100. Here is the 2026 Blaine County breakdown.

  • Blaine County's most distressed ZIP is 83313 at 19/100.
  • 9 ZIP codes tracked in Blaine County, averaging 16/100 distress.
  • Blaine County reads peak — home values up 0.5% year over year, 2.0% off peak.
  • Vacancy runs 26.7% across Blaine County's tracked ZIPs, with a 8.3% poverty rate.
  • The typical Blaine County home is worth about $549,238 against a ~$75,255 median income.
  • Lending headwind in Blaine County sits at 67/100 — a forward read on distressed supply.

How much do distress scores vary between Blaine County ZIP codes?

The county figure is a blend, not a description. Across the Blaine County ZIPs DLRadar ranks, scores run from 19/100 in 83313 down to 2/100 in 83352, against a Blaine County average of 16/100. Because the gap runs to 17 points, Blaine County rewards ZIP-level precision.

What do Blaine County home values and vacancy say about distressed supply?

The typical Blaine County home carries about $549,238 of value against a median household income near $75,255. Vacancy across Blaine County's tracked ZIPs runs 26.7% and the poverty rate is 8.3%. Stretched affordability and standing vacancy are what turn a missed payment into a listing, which is why DLRadar reads them alongside Blaine County's foreclosure and tax-lien filings and its 67/100 lending headwind.
